Output 16fba74f2fad80ec6cd4a359d37a317d514c5ccfd32fdbcd2dd5e9b486b04ff6:41

value
271343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cde1b141662071e8f647cc4db2b000586b1c54c OP_EQUAL
address
3EXrbaamsLDMeHDeGFkb5PxWuMRpj4SjyZ
transaction
16fba74f2fad80ec6cd4a359d37a317d514c5ccfd32fdbcd2dd5e9b486b04ff6
confirmations
225359
spent
true